What Is Psychotherapy?

Psychotherapy, which is also commonly referred to as talk therapy, is a treatment that involves a grounded relationship between a patient and a mental health provider. It is a way of examining feelings, behaviors, thoughts and relationships in order to heal, as well as to foster positive development and mental health.

The following are some of the most common issues psychotherapy can help people with:

  • Anxiety and panic disorders

  • Depression and mood swings

  • Trauma and PTSD

  • Relationship issues

  • Grief and loss

  • Life transitions and stress

Unlike medication-only treatments, psychotherapy can help resolve the underlying issues triggering the emotional struggles, and not just treat symptoms.

Who Provides Psychotherapy?

There are a number of qualified professionals who can provide psychotherapy; these include:

  • Psychiatrists

  • Psychologists

  • Licensed clinical social workers (LCSWs)

  • Licensed professional counselors (LPCs)

  • Marriage and family therapists (MFTs)

What a Psychotherapy Session Is Like?

Therapists’ styles may differ somewhat, but this is what a typical session might involve:

  • Initial Assessment: Your first several visits tend to be oriented around collecting a back-story — medical history, family dynamics, current problems.

  • Goal Setting: With the support of your therapist you will establish where you want to work. That might mean diminishing anxiety, processing trauma, or enhancing communication.

  • Talk Therapy: Your therapist guides conversations to help you think about thought patterns, behaviors, emotions and past events.

  • Homework & Tools: Another common form of homework is practice creating distance and perspective, such as journaling, practices in mindfulness, macro- and micro-steps, and cognitive reframing.

Sessions typically range from 45–60 minutes and are scheduled for either weekly or bi-weekly visits that work for you.

Common Types of Psychotherapy

Therapists may take different approaches based on their training and your goals. The following are some of the favorite techniques:

  • Cognitive and Behavioral Treatment (CBT): Works with a therapist to recognize and change unhelpful thinking and behaviors.

  •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T): Assists in managing extreme emotions and relationships.

  • Psychodynamic Therapy: This theory attempts to make sense of the present actions by delving into any past experiences.

  • Humanistic Therapy: Promotes self-exploration and self-acceptance within a nonjudgmental environment.

  • Trauma-Focused Therapy: Tailored for those who have trauma or PTSD in their history.

Psychotherapy vs Psychiatry

It’s also important to understand the distinction between psychotherapy and psychiatry.

Psychotherapy is conversational, and typically provided by psychologists or licensed counselors.

Treatment is medical, usually with medication and is given by a psychiatrist.
